Having driven the Dust Coven from Tsar and securing passage through the watchtower, the party made preparations next to assail the site of the Trollstone: therein lay another statue of the Nine Disciples, key to bringing the group ever closer to breaching the Citadel of Orcus. All was slowly beginning to fall into place after the group’s extensive efforts–and with passage through the temple-city meted out, Emma visited the Children of Steel to solicite martial support from their mercenary regiment.
With troops poised to blockade the entrance to the cave system, the party set out themselves–bringing a bucket of heated coals in order to stoke the fires Cassandra would need to unleash her djinn upon the trolls. Performing the ritual upon the cusp of the Trollstone caves, Cassandra loosed efreeti and the party swiftly rushed in behind them, battling a bloody and brutal rush through the throng of dozens of trolls packing the caverns. Emma and the others felled towering trolls left and right as they worked their way deeper, a chaos of melee within the cave–until the final chamber was neared by the party.
Breaching past the entrance, the adventurers were faced with several jotun-blooded multi-headed trolls, rock and ice trolls, and a large field of anti-magic at the rear of the chamber where doubtless lurked the troll arcanist Meryk had observed prior. There was little time for wasting words–the Trollstone and the statue of the disciple were visible ahead and with their focus on their prize, the party unleashed their most potent magics and martial maneuvers against the immense trolls which surrounded them.
Leveling powerful blows, loosing ravaging volleys of arrows and working their way swiftly and fiercely through their foes, the party brought to bear the considerable might they had built throughout their adventures in Tsar. Emma was swallowed up by one of the jotun-blooded trolls, only to obliterate the monstrosity from within and burst her way free from its belly; Cassandra and Anselme in tandem brought devastating fire magics to rain upon the many trolls and Brother Vang, ever stalwart, worked vigilently to empower his fellows and mend what wounds they sustained.
While the bulk of the trolls within the chamber were laid low with swift and brutal efficiency, potent magic was unleashed against the adventurers with alarming effect; a powerful cone of cold nearly slew Cassandra, while several disintegrates were loosed against Meryk, Anselme and Pandora. Leone was laid low by a third jotun-blooded troll before Meryk and Emma devastated the creature–but now, the party had difficulty locating the troll arcanist, for he was able to utilize his magic within the field–allowing him to remain invisible as he repositioned and continued to loose powerful magic.
Emma pursued the troll with a fury, but Pandora became trapped behind a wall of force; Emma attempted to destroy the wall before resorting to battering away a hole beneath it for the drow to slip through instead. Hatching a plan of her own, Pandora brought about her own anti-magic field and began seeking out the troll. In the meantime, while Cassandra had erected a wall of force to block the entrance to the cave lest other reinforcements arrive, the sounds of battle could be heard beyond again–a terrible black dragon having engaged the djinn and other forces outside. Karkuune, the party knew with a certainty–and thus their imperative became more crucial still.
After hunting and maneuvering throughout the cave and fighting off painful barrages of magic, the troll arcanist became revealed–battle having stretched on for quite some time. Emma moved swiftly to bear down upon the troll as the others worked to close the distance–yet to the surprise and dismay of all assembled, the troll hoisted his staff high with a spiteful snarl before breaking it over his knee–a staff of power! What followed was an awesome explosion of arcane power which rippled across the chamber, nearly slaying several where they stood–while the troll was nowhere to be seen afterward.
Wasting little time, the party recovered the statue of the disciple before bringing down Cassandra’s wall of force, moving quickly to the exterior ca ves. Karkuune was no longer present–seemingly driven off for the nonce; alongside the djinn and Children of Steel’s mercenaries, the cause was made apparent: the Crimon Sword dragonslayers had arrived on the scene, those three forces rebuking the tyrant–at least, temporarily.
With another statue recovered, the party gave their thanks to their supporting forces and turned an eye towards the upper reaches of Tsar: General Karkuune would need to be dealt with left, for the dragon doubtless possessed another of the statues–and all assembled were certain that the battle to come would be monumental. Much had transpired in the temple-city of Tsar and the adventurers could feel the hour drawing near to the fruition of their long efforts: the mystery of the hidden Citadel, the wrath of the tyrant Karkuune and the ultimate fate of Golarion would soon begin to come to a head…
